Those SAMEPERIODLASTYEAR, LASTQUARTER or DATESBETWEEN type calculations wouldnt work without it. Once you created the new column, you can load the results into Power BI using Close and Apply in the Power Query Editor, and then use the new Age bin column to visualize the data. No, it is not possible to add a new custom date column from another table using the Power Query editor in Power BI. Now these DAX date calculations only work if you have a date table and if its connected this way. I have more explanation about how it works in this article if you are interested. The screenshot below shows that the custom column has been added with the expected result value, where we can see the year has been changed based on the value passed. I am sure you'll like browsing around. However, the default binning will create bins of equal size. In one table I have Columns: DAY = 01; MONTH = 01, 02, 03 and so on; YEAR = 2016 Outcome: A Custom column that joins all three columns above and shows in date format DD-MM-YY (01-01-2016, 01-02-2016, 01-03-16 Microsoft certified data analyst. It would be very difficult.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. Calculates the fraction of the year represented by the number of whole days between two dates. There are of course other formats as well. This is how to add column dates using Power Query editor in Power Bi, Also covered the below-mentioned topics in this Power Bi tutorial. If the condition matches it should display true else false. I just tried this and it worked like a champ. This is how to add the column date range using the Power Query editor in Power BI. , Source = List.Dates(#date(2019,04,01),365,#duration(1,0,0,0)), (Year as number, Month as number, Days as number, Duration as number) =>, Table = CALENDAR(DATE(2019,04,01),DATE(2020,03,31)). You just need to click on Create button. Sort a Column with a Custom Order in Power BI, Age Banding in Power BI Using TREATAS DAX Function Relationship Based on Between, Add Prefix and Suffix to a Text in Power BI: Generate Country Images and pages, Dynamic Row Level Security with Power BI Made Simple. Check the last section. How to Create a Date Table in Power BI Fast and Easy - Spreadsheeto Returns the quarter as a number from 1 to 4. By mastering these functions and learning how to combine them in complex formulas, you can create powerful and sophisticated calculations and visualizations in Power BI. Let us see how to get the day of the week from the date using Power Query editor in Power BI. In this example, we are going to format the date of Joining column presented in the employees table data. I have explained in detail how the conditional column can be used in this article: We are going to use the same approach here. The AI in Power Query over here. Power BI User Access Levels: Build and Edit are different, The importance of knowing different types of Power BI users; a governance approach, Power BI Workspace; Collaborative DEV Environment. You'll need to restart your Power BI . It has a new "Date" column, which contains only "date" values from the date and time columns. Now you can see the new column profit As an output, I get the dates working fine without any hassles. I dont know them all by heart. Load the table data into the Power BI desktop, and click on the, The screenshot below indicates that the custom column has been added with the expected current year value, Load the table data into the Power BI desktop, In the ribbon, under the. Right-click in the empty space of the left Queries pane to access the following drop-down menu where you will select New Query and Blank Query. Date and time functions (DAX) - DAX | Microsoft Learn You may have to adjust the data types when you load it into PBI. When loaded into the report, you just have to mark your table as a date table. In the Custom Column Formula box, enter the custom column name and apply the below-mentioned formula: Once the formula has been added to the formula box, click on the Ok button. For this example, we will use the employees table data to get the number of working days between the last date and date of joining column using the Duration.Days() in Power query editor. Thanks in advance! In this example we are going to use the employees table data, Ill add the custom column and display the current date using the Power query editor. You can go to the Transform Data to get the Power Query Editor open. Here are some key concepts to understand about DAX in Power BI: Here are some of the most commonly used DAX functions: These are just a few of the many DAX functions available in Power BI. Dates in Power BI. Working with Dates | by Peter Hui | Towards Data Science Clicking the Custom Column button opens the following window. One of the first stops for binning and grouping in Power BI is the built-in functionality to do that. Returns a table with a single column named "Date" that contains a contiguous set of dates. =OrderAging ( [OrderDate], [DeliveryDate]) Start populating the date column yourself and the AI will pick up what you are doing and create the new date column for you. Let's create a customer column. STEP 4: Create the Date Dimension table from the Dates column To begin step 4 we need to first "Close & Apply" the Power Query Editor and load the data to the model. Solved: Converted Date Field (Incorrect Day Showing) - Microsoft Power For example, this is the custom format applied to the Year Month column. In this Power BI tutorial, you'll learn how to build a date period selection slicer! We have a huge list of date formats under this tab. The date table is important! It gave me a headache and needless suffering. Returns the week number for the given date and year according to the return_type value. At the end, you will end up with a table like below. Conditional Column in Power BI using Power Query; You can do anything! Use Auto date/time Connect with Power Query Generate with Power Query Generate with DAX Clone with DAX Next steps This article targets you as a data modeler working with Power BI Desktop. Create custom function to get two dates difference, Click to share on Facebook (Opens in new window), Click to share on LinkedIn (Opens in new window), Click to share on WhatsApp (Opens in new window), Click to share on Reddit (Opens in new window), How to Create a function to get days difference between two dates in Power Query, How to get day difference between two date in Power Query, Two dates difference using function in Power Query, Refresh error from changing column names in data source, Group By in Power BI using Power Query Editor, Import text using examples feature Power BI, How to show last refresh date in Power BI, Remove duplicate and keep latest record in table, Replace multiple columns values in Power Query, Replace multiple values in one column Power Query, Difference between two dates in Power Query, Add Prefix and Suffix to Value in Power Query. A comprehensive course to learn Power Query to automate all your mundane and repetitive data cleaning tasks in Excel or in Power BI, DOWNLOAD THE COURSE OUTLINE | ENROLL IN THE COURSE, Welcome to Goodly! Let us add a new column by concatenating the Year, Month, and Date. = (DateTime.LocalNow ()) add column with today's date using query editor To enable, select File > Options and Settings > Options > Preview Features, then select the Shape map visual checkbox. But I have another issue. Now you can see that it returns the Order Aging, a day difference between Order date and Delivery date. Chandeep, Automate repetitive data cleaning tasks using. Custom Column with todays date that ages until it - Microsoft Power Create a custom column by following M-Code, = #date ( [Year], 1, 1) As an output, I will get the Date Column (again changed the type to date) Example 4 - Create Dates with YYYYMMDD Format Consider this data. The process to create a date table in DAX is very similar. In this article, Ill explain how you create customized age bins in Power BI. As a next, this columns data type can be set to date. To convert the date as text using the Power Query editor, follow the below steps: This is how to convert date to text using the Power query editor in Power Bi. If I change the data type to a Date I get correct Dates but with a few errors. I'm entirely sure what the best method is to convert the date field in power query, but I tried to convert the field to a text then changing back to a date field in power query and that's did not work for me. Register To Reply. Returns a number (from 0 to 6) indicating the day of the week of the provided value. Now, mark it as a date table by going to Table Tools > Mark as Date Table. A Computer Science portal for geeks. It just returns null values. Power BI offers various visualizations to represent data in various ways. Let us see how we can add the column to display yesterdays date using the power query editor in Power BI. Mastering Power BI: Advanced DAX Functions and Visualizations for Data I was able to resolve my date issue. Once you click on OK, you can see the new column is added to the table, and the value is converted to text type. How to Create a Date Table in Microsoft Power BI | TechRepublic This is how to add the column with the current month using the power query editor in Power BI. In this example, we will use the last date column from the employee table data to check if the date is greater than todays date. Weekends/Holidays if you need to exclude holidays in your calculations, and you are doing it without a date table? Power BI - How to create custom column? - GeeksforGeeks Once you use this function to create a new table , you will get the following. Click "OK". There is an important part in the calculation and that is the ORDER of conditions and ELSE in the condition. Also if I am interested in just the number, the actual day of the week, I can use Date.DayofWeek([Date]). Outcome: A Custom column that joins all three columns above and shows in date format DD-MM-YY (01-01-2016, 01-02-2016, 01-03-16, I have tried M lamguage = [DAY] & "-" & [MONTH] &"-" & [YEAR]. Click on the "Date" dropdown list and choose "Date Only." Now, look at the Data Table. Hopefully, your table is not screwed up to a point where the months and days are reversed row by row.. that may be another article in itself. The calculated column show the year and month as being corrcet, but the day is not corrcet. It means I am using a List.Dates function, creating a date table from April 1, 2019, in the duration of 365 days. Once you input this, Power Query will give us a list of all dates from 4/1/2020 to 365 days after. We can only add a new calculated column, using the Power BI DAX function. Returns the year of a date as a four digit integer in the range 1900-9999. You might receive a warning indicating that query does not reference any parameters. Is it possible to create a custom Date slicer on Power BI? (adsbygoogle = window.adsbygoogle || []).push({}); Creating a custom function is useful, if have any logic that you want to reuse many times. This formula can use other columns in the same table, as well as . Power BI will ask you to select the date column. You want to be able to show a chart something like this showing how many tasks were open at any given time? Learn how to create custom data visualizations in Microsoft Power BI with DENEB! That means first date table creation, then creating others columns like the year, quarter, month etc. I also run the popular SharePoint website EnjoySharePoint.com, SharePoint Training Course Bundle For Just $199, Power query add a column with todays date, Power query add a column with the current year, Power query add a column with yesterdays date, Power query add date column from another table, Power query add column with a specific date, Power query add a column with the previous month, Power query add column if date greater than today, How to duplicate multiple columns using Power Query, How to add a column with a dropdown list in Power Query, How to add a column with the same value in Power BI, How to add column with a fixed value in Power BI, How to add column from another table in Power BI, How to Filter Power BI Dax Based On Condition, How to get data from Dataverse in Power Apps, Power query add column with a specific date, Initially, Load the table data into the Power BI desktop, Under the, Once the formula has been added to the formula box, click on the, By default it will be in Any data type, we can change the. I think this very simple, but I cannot reach this outcome using Power Query (Add Custom Column feature). Sort a Column with a Custom Order in Power BI - RADACAD Labels: Need Help Message 1 of 8 139 Views 0 Reply 1 ACCEPTED SOLUTION wnicholl When you need to create a custom date table, you can use DAX to create a calculated table. Read How to add column with a fixed value in Power BI. He has a BSc in Computer engineering; he has more than 20 years experience in data analysis, BI, databases, programming, and development mostly on Microsoft technologies. I teach Excel and Power BI to people around the world through my courses & products. You can get more info here. Date.DaysInMonth. A new listbox with Format already selected appears to the left of the DAX formula bar. Note that all the 3 inputs need to be in numeric format. Choosing the count of bins dynamically using DAX measures, Choosing the size of bins dynamically using DAX measures. Learn how your comment data is processed. Find out more about the April 2023 update. Just for information, the necessary function is. Cal you help me? We just want to flag those. If so, then this is best done with a DAX measure. Ive worked without it and its definitely not a good idea. Power Query Add Column Date [15 Examples] - SPGuides Once you done with this, click on OK button. 3. Returns the day for a DateTime value. It describes good design practices for creating date tables in your data models. DAX is a powerful language that allows you to create sophisticated calculations and visualizations in Power BI. Here is what you can do and it works almost all the time for me. These functions help you create calculations based on dates and time. Combine that table with the rest of the model (Using Power Query and Merge, or The relationship and calculated column) Sort the label column by the sort order column This is how to add a column if the date is greater than todays date using the power query editor in Power Bi. As a data analyst, investor, App developer, and traveler. A publication for sharing projects, ideas, codes, and new theories. Go to the Model View in your Power BI Desktop and right-click the Year column (field). First, select CustomerOrder table then click on Add Column tab after that click on Custom Column tab as shown below. Let us see how we can add the column date range using the Power Query editor in Power BI. This is how to add the column to display yesterdays date using the power query editor in Power BI. The Power BI shape map is available as a preview feature in the Power BI Desktop, it must be enabled before it can be used. Thanks for the reply. Itll convert it to a table for you. Thanks again for your insights. Constant learner and an aspiring writer. Returns the month as a number from 1 (January) to 12 (December). This code works and looks a bit simpler than the previous answers. Any help would be great. Returns a table with a single column named "Date" that contains a contiguous set of dates. In this example, consider the following dates but in US format (mm-dd-yyyy). With that being done, you can add in the other columns using the FORMAT function. Reza is also co-founder and co-organizer of Difinity conference in New Zealand. Create a Custom Column in Power BI In the Measure tools ribbon > Formatting section > Format listbox, select Dynamic. Create customized age bins in Power BI Power BI has the built-in feature of creating binning for a numeric field such as age. Converts a date in the form of text to a date in datetime format. Now, you will see a Custom Column window appear. How to Add a Custom Column Date like (01-01-16, 01-02-16, etc). You now know how to create a simple date table using both DAX and M. Now whats the point of all this? Thanks for being around Add in the 4 parameters according to your needs and you are good to go. open Power Query Editor -> click on Column from Examples -> Choose From Selection option Select the date column from which you want to extract and then rename the new column as month. In the Custom column window, enter the new custom column name and then write the below formula in the Formula box. Creating a simpler and chart-friendly Date table in Power BI Custom function takes a set of input from users and based on that input it evaluates the M code logic and return a single value. The process to create a date table in DAX is very similar. Re: Insert a date value as a Custom Column in Power Query. There are many many cool DAX date-time intelligence functions that are here. Date.DayOfWeek. However, the default binning will create bins of equal size. You can create columns step by step. Here I have added in FORMAT(Table[Date],DD) and others, Ive selected a few common ones I have used, but you can add your own format style as well, check out the last column below. This article demonstrate how to create a custom function in Power Query that returns the difference of two dates. I get this too. The table I want is a list of all the dates of a fiscal year, with days of the week named, month, and week number also if possible, the holidays as well. Returns the specified date in datetime format. The sample data table which I use here, has ages from 35 to 105. You can now create a many to 1 join between the fact table and the date table. For this I have a start date and a close date and wrote in the power query the following, "Age", each if [start_date] = nullthen Date.From(DateTime.LocalNow())- [close_date] else null. Create Customized Age Bins (or Groups) in Power BI Returns the date in datetime format of the last day of the month, before or after a specified number of months. This is how to add a custom column with the previous months value using the power query editor in Power BI. DATEVALUE: Converts a date in the form of text to a date in datetime format. The ages of this data table are calculated from a birthdate column, using the method that I mentioned here. Returns a number from 1 to 7 identifying the day of the week of a date. DAX functions can be used to create new columns, measures, and tables in a Power BI model. In this Power BI tutorial, you'll learn how to build a date period selection slicer! Let us see how to add the column with a specific date using the Power Query editor in Power BI. Many of the functions in DAX are similar to the Excel date and time functions. Returns the day of the week name. Create Date Dimension in Power BI from Text Columns Here is the script for a basic date table copy the below Right Click >Select New Blank Query > Select Advance Editor > Paste the below. For more information about the Power Query Formula Language, see Create Power Query formulas . Returns the day of the month, a number from 1 to 31. Once the data has been loaded, select the date column for which you want to format it. You'll need an UNrelated calendar table, and a measure something like this: I'm assuming that [start_date] can't actually be null, but that [close_date] will be null so you want to use today's date instead until it's actually populated: Find out more about the April 2023 update. Consider this data where I have a Month Number and a Year Column but dont have an explicit Date column. Find out about what's going on in Power BI by reading blogs written by community members and product staff. Something like this will likely help you. There are many other functions you can browse here. Fortunately, Power Query has transformations that can help. Returns the hour as a number from 0 (12:00 A.M.) to 23 (11:00 P.M.). We apply the following format to the datetime data type columns of the Date table: Date: m/dd/yyyy (1/14/2008), used as a column to mark as date table; Year: yyyy (2008) Date functions - PowerQuery M | Microsoft Learn Date.Day. Returns the date that is the indicated number of months before or after the start date. To create a new query Right-click on the query pane> Select New Blank Query > Select Advance Editor (button on the top). wouldnt this double count some? The answer is no. Now you can do your join to the Date table. The screenshot below shows that the custom column has been added with todays date value. Its great that youve shown me how to build a date table in DAX and in M and a couple of measures using time intelligence but I cant even get started because my date column in my fact table is screwed up to begin with!. The method we want to use here can be much simpler, and doesnt require DAX calculation. How to Create Date Tables in Power BI Tutorial | DataCamp I recently needed to create a custom column in Power Query that detected if an invoice was before July 6, 2020. You can add a custom column to your current query by creating a formula. Then click on Add column, and then Conditional Column. Follow this article to learn more about it: I want to have a visual that shows age bands like below with the total sales amount from each; As you can see bins are in different sizes, from bins of five years apart (such as 35-40), to bins with 35 years range (70 and above). Date.DayOfYear. You have to select Table Tools > New Table in Power BI report view, once that is done, you can populate your table by this function. Converted Date Field (Incorrect Day Showing), How to Get Your Question Answered Quickly. In the Power Query editor, select Add column -> Custom column option. Create Stunning Custom Visuals in Power BI with DENEB - YouTube Make the relationship many to many and so that 'Date' table filters" the 'Yearly Average Exchange Rates' table. In this data, we only have the Year column. Custom Date Period Selections in Power BI - YouTube Maybe it will, but it will just be very convoluted. Here we will see how to convert date to text using the Power query editor in Power Bi. Now you need provide the name for column and write the M code for custom column as shown below. He is a Microsoft Data Platform MVP for nine continuous years (from 2011 till now) for his dedication in Microsoft BI. Deep dive into the new Dynamic Format Strings for Measures! Now it comes in a List format, so we have to convert it to a table in order to use our other functions. The conditional column graphical interface is simple and powerful to use. powerbi - How to extract month name from date - Stack Overflow To do so, click the Transform Data button on the ribbon and then navigate to Power Query.
Wayfair Area Rugs 8x10, Affidavit Of Heirs Florida Statute, Fortnite Server Ip Address List, Articles C